The essence of Sankey diagrams is their ability to represent various streams of data or resources moving from source to sink, using a network of arrows. These diagrams not only show the flow but also its magnitude, in the form of strip widths. One of the key strengths of Sankey diagrams is their applicability across various domains, from environmental science, where they can illustrate the flow of energy or materials in ecosystems, to economic analysis, where they can depict money transfer networks or industries’ dependence. This versatility allows professionals from diverse fields to uncover patterns, trends, and inefficiencies that would otherwise remain hidden behind intricate numerical data.
